Abstract:Background Cervical cancer remains the leading cause of cancer-related death among Nepalese women. To this effect, Cancer Care Nepal established an international collaboration to implement a ‘training of trainers’ (TOT) program to expand the reach of cervical cancer prevention techniques. Methods The Nepal cervical cancer prevention program began with an in-person TOT session in Kathmandu in November 2019.
